Application Insights: Efficiency in Real-World Use Cases
Applying Yeaowl Power products in real-world systems requires an integrated approach to achieve optimal outcomes in motor efficiency and system performance. For instance, pairing BLDC motors with advanced motor controllers reduces losses during transient conditions and improves overall electric motor energy efficiency. When designing propulsion for electric surfboards or unmanned vessels, selecting the correct motor KV, propeller geometry, and control strategy is essential for maximizing runtime and thrust efficiency. Yeaowl Power provides technical consultation to assist clients in calculating motor efficiency across expected duty cycles and environmental conditions.
